The FIFA World Cup, ongoing in 2026, showcases evolving tactics in modern soccer, with substitutes significantly impacting performance. During the group stage, substitutes scored 43 goals, emphasizing tactical depth and player rotation. Teams are adopting aggressive counter-pressing strategies and evolving goalkeepers into offensive playmakers. Coaches are increasingly making in-game adjustments to capitalize on fatigue and momentum shifts. With notable performances from teams like the United States and players like Ousmane Dembele, this tournament reveals a shift toward tactical flexibility and elite execution in finishing.
